The Eurillo Wedding

Couple: Russell and Taylor Eurillo (armfield)

Wedding Date: May 28, 2016

Location: Proximity Hotel, Greensboro, NC

The Wedding Dress: Private Label by Kenneth Winston, style 1585

Photography: Yasmin Leonard

More Details: We had a simple, yet elegant theme for our big day. Our venue was beautifully decorated already, so we simply added a little of our color to make it ours. We had about 120 guests comprised of family and close friends, which kept the good times going all night. We had a great DJ who helped surprise me during one dance. My groom and a few of his friends sat me in a chair in the middle of the floor. The song “Lovers and Friends” started playing and our friends sang to me while my husband took my garter off. Everyone was dying laughing and it seemed to be the highlight of the reception. Our photographer could not have been better, and there truly is no value you could put on her and her work that would be enough. She was the first to arrive and the last to leave, and was everywhere at once. We also set up had a candy bar, vintage soda bottles, a photo booth, and a caricature artist for a simple kind of fun for everyone. We ended with a send off that was unforgettable — walking past all of our friends and family feeling their love and support. It was truly a perfect night!

I fell in love with my wedding dress the minute I put it on. The sweetheart neckline and embellished top were exactly what I was looking for. The tulle skirt was simple, but that’s what I loved about it. I paired the dress with a simple cathedral veil. Together, they made me feel like a princess. The way I always imagined I would feel on my wedding day.

One-Shoulder Security

We just love it when practicality and style come together in the hottest trends, which definitely includes one-strap dresses this season. While strapless gowns are timeless, they are not always ideal for bustier brides or bridesmaids. Opting for a single shoulder strap can do wonders for everyone who wants to get down on the dance floor without worrying about a wardrobe malfunction. Lace Details 

Lace is no longer just for the bride! Bridesmaids want in on the detail too, so expect to see more lace bridesmaid dress styles with lace detail. A lace neckline or pretty keyhole back is a bridesmaid detail that looks oh ultra pretty, but doesn’t take away from the bride.

Sophisticated Neutrals 

Expect to see a lot of neutral bridesmaid dresses this year – A lot! Think sand, silver, taupe, and everything in between. In elegant silhouettes, neutral dresses are a beautiful bet that will never go out of style. Read more at Inspired By This

Long, straight bridesmaid dresses in soft fabrics are wedding staples, but if you want a break from tradition, why not try a dress with a tiered skirt? They add just the right amount of drama and are perfect for dancing the night away.

Tea-length dresses (or dresses with a hemline that falls just below the knee or brushes the lower calf) are having a serious moment. This semiformal length gives off fun, retro vibes but still feels sophisticated. Opt for airy fabrics like tulle or chiffon for a tutu-inspired effect.

Whether the dress is simple or embellished, a fun flutter sleeve adds a vintage twist. Choose gowns in soft floral patterns, muted colors or feminine metallics to complement this romantic silhouette. Additional info at The Knot
